Dr. Dre was supposed to be helm LL COOL J’supcoming album before he made the switch to bring Q-Tip into the fold.
The Queens, New York legend joined Way Up With Angela Yee, where he explained that he actually recorded about 30 to 40 songs with Dre, but felt something wasn’t right and changed course creatively.
“So, the real story is that I did about 30 to 40 songs with Dr. Dre, and in doing those songs I felt like — the music was amazing what Dre was bringing to the table was super dope — but I felt like the writing, what I was bringing to these songs didn’t feel strong enough to me,” he explained.
“I didn’t feel like I was expressing, I was getting out of me, what I was feeling. In my mind, I didn’t feel like it was written properly.”
